The PowerPlex® Y Haplotype Database is a searchable listing of 12-locus Y-STR haplotypes generated during initial validation of this system. Instructions for use:
  • Select the population group of interest from the appropriate box below.
  • To search for a haplotype, enter the alleles of interest for each marker.
    • If only one allele is detected, please enter that allele in the first column only. Do not enter the same allele designation into multiple columns for any locus.
    • Enter "null" as your allele designation only when you believe the sample contains a legitimate null allele type due to mutation. If no type was obtained for a given locus due to degradation or a partial profile, leave the type as "*".
    • If multiple alleles are to be entered, please enter the smallest allele in the first box for the marker of interest.
    • If the database contains individuals with multiple alleles for a selected marker, additional boxes will appear to allow subsequent alleles to be entered.
  • Select the "submit" button to query the database for the chosen haplotype.
    • A report of the haplotype entered, number and percent of individuals matching this haplotype and sample size (both in the population selected and compete data set) will be presented.
